1984 · 1 incident

May 10, 1984 CO · Coal bull gang foreman, labor foreman, leadman, section foreman, shift boss FALL OF ROOF OR BACK
Sundance Coal Company · Struck by falling object

THE MINING CREW HAD SCALED DOWN A SLIPPED AREA THE INJURED LOOKED UP INTO THE FAULTY AREA, A PIECE OF ROCK WEIGHING APPROX 400 LBS FELL OUT CAUSING SEVERE INJURY TO THE LEFT HAND. THE FALLING AREA MEASURED 3\ X 7\ X 2\ IN DEPTH THE AREA WAS SANDSTONE & BOLTED WITH 4\ RESIN BOLTS

1983 · 1 incident

April 15, 1983 CO · Coal FALL OF ROOF OR BACK
Sundance Coal Company · Accident type, without injuries

ROOF FELL IN EAST MAIN APPROX 60FT FROM INTERSECTION AT 2ND RIGHT FALL WAS 8FTX20FTX35FT NO PERSMNS INVOLVED NO EQUIPMENT INVOLVED
